COVID-19 AND THE FUTURE OF TOURISM IN ASIA AND THE PACIFIC

whitePaper | March 19, 2022

Tourism in the region has been rapidly transforming for decades. Rising regional incomes and shifting consumer consciousness have shaped the growth of intraregional travel and customer preferences. Global megatrends such as digitalization and globalization have also influenced the sector. Yet even among these major changes, the COVID- 19 pandemic stands as a milestone in tourism’s development in our region. Existing trends, such as digitalization, have been accelerated, and industry faces new demands in areas such as health and safety protocols. Many tourism businesses across the region are thus reimagining the future of tourism and their place in it.

How Travel and Hospitality Companies are Transforming their Customer Experience in the Age of Kayak, Airbnb and Uber

whitePaper | February 16, 2020

In the competitive hospitality industry customers are demanding a better, more personalized experience. Despite increased consumer spending, operational expenses are putting brands under pressure leading them to search for new efficiency. Mergers, new partnerships, personalization, and digitization are causing the volumes of data to grow. Older technologies aren’t keeping up with the change despite rising maintenance costs. Travel companies must contend with a complex set of ever-changing products and services. Hospitality companies require the ability to provide premium services at a lower cost. Meanwhile, airlines are forced to compete with low-cost alternatives.

2022 Hainan Travel Retail Market Whitepaper

whitePaper | July 20, 2022

It is our pleasure to present the second edition of our Hainan Travel Retail Whitepaper, discussing the challenges and opportunities for Hainan as it plays a role in reshaping retail business models in China. In light of ongoing travel restrictions due to the COVID-19 pandemic, many Chinese travellers and consumers are focusing on Hainan as their attention has shifted to the domestic market. Further, many market players are seeing Hainan as a sustainable travel retail market thanks to its healthy growth. 10 offshore duty-free shops in Hainan made outstanding contributions to annual sales exceeding CNY60 billion in 2021, achieving 84% YOY growth. The first China International Consumer Products Expo May 2021 turned out to be the largest high-end consumer products exhibitions in the Asia Pacific region.
